The Supporting Teaching and Learning Level 2 Certificate has been designed to provide students with an understanding of the knowledge and skills needed when working directly with children and young people in school or college environments.

It covers a wide range of areas, including children and young people’s development, supporting children and young people’s positive behaviour, and communication and professional relationships.

The course is for you if you wish to work within the school sector and do not already possess a relevant Level 2 qualification. It will provide you with a ‘licence to practice’ in a supervised capacity with children and young people within schools.

The course is aimed at students working in roles that support pupils’ learning in primary, secondary or specialist schools, as well as colleges.

You will study several modules when studying this course including:

- Understanding children and young people's development
- Equality, diversity and inclusion in a learning environment for children and young people
- Supporting the health and safety of children and young People
- Promoting an effective learning environment
- Supporting positive behaviour in a learning environment for children and young people
- Contributing to teamwork in a learning environment
- Maintaining relationships with children and young people
- Providing displays in a learning environment
- Safeguarding children and young people
- Understanding children and young people’s play and leisure
- Schools as organisations

What’s next?

After successfully completing the course, you could find employment as an educational practitioner within a school sector.
You could also choose to progress to the Level 3 Supporting Teaching and Learning or an early years qualification.
